2. The Birth of Pink Riders:

“Revolutionizing Norms: The Unstoppable Rise of Pink Riders ๐Ÿ๏ธ | Overcoming Opposition, Confronting Threats, and Reshaping Societal Perceptions with Unyielding Courage! ๐Ÿš€,2023

"Revolutionizing Norms: The Unstoppable Rise of Pink Riders ๐Ÿ๏ธ | Overcoming Opposition, Confronting Threats, and Reshaping Societal Perceptions with Unyielding Courage! ๐Ÿš€,2023

Payyam-e-Khurram, a visionary entrepreneur from Karachi, founded the Pink Riders motorcycle training institute. Motivated by a desire to empower women, Khurram initiated the institute after recognizing the mobility challenges faced by working women, particularly in Karachi. The institute gained attention by organizing the country’s first women’s bike rally in 2019.

At the forefront of this societal evolution stands Payyam-e-Khurram, an entrepreneur with a vision to empower women. Khurram’s inspiration struck when he witnessed the challenges faced by working women, particularly his mother’s care nurse who extended her working hours due to safety concerns. The idea of a training institute took root, leading to the inception of Pink Riders. The institute gained early recognition by organizing the inaugural women’s bike rally in Karachi in 2019, an event that marked the beginning of a profound societal shift.

3. Pink Riders Institute: Breaking Barriers:

"Revolutionizing Norms: The Unstoppable Rise of Pink Riders ๐Ÿ๏ธ | Overcoming Opposition, Confronting Threats, and Reshaping Societal Perceptions with Unyielding Courage! ๐Ÿš€,2023

Despite initial skepticism, Pink Riders has emerged as a catalyst for change, graduating nearly 10,000 women. The institute’s growth is noteworthy, expanding its reach to five cities and providing not only motorcycle training but also self-defense classes to address safety concerns.

From its humble beginnings, the Pink Riders motorcycle training institute has evolved into a symbol of defiance against conservative norms. Graduating nearly 10,000 women, the institute has transcended its Karachi roots, branching out into five cities. Beyond imparting motorcycle skills, Pink Riders recognizes the multifaceted challenges women face and extends its reach by offering self-defense classes, addressing the crucial issue of safety on the roads.

5. Positive Impact on Participants:

"Revolutionizing Norms: The Unstoppable Rise of Pink Riders ๐Ÿ๏ธ | Overcoming Opposition, Confronting Threats, and Reshaping Societal Perceptions with Unyielding Courage! ๐Ÿš€,2023

Sadia Awan and Zakia Jawwad, among many others, have experienced newfound freedom and economic opportunities through motorcycle riding. Despite facing familial objections and lost marriage proposals, these women are reshaping perceptions on the streets of Karachi.

In the face of adversity, narratives of resilience emerge. Sadia Awan, a content writer, shares anecdotes where societal perceptions undergo a transformation when men realize that a woman on a bike is not just challenging norms but is also capable of defending herself. Zakia Jawwad, a 38-year-old entrepreneur, sheds light on the economic empowerment that riding has afforded her. Personalizing her online clothing business deliveries not only brings economic independence but also disrupts the conventional and costly delivery services.

7. Women on Wheels (WoW) Campaign in Lahore:

The collaboration between the Special Monitoring Unit on Law & Order and City Traffic Police resulted in the Women on Wheels (WoW) campaign in Lahore. This initiative, supported by prominent figures and diplomats, aims to encourage female bike riding and offers subsidized scooters to working women and students.

Beyond Karachi, the Women on Wheels (WoW) campaign in Lahore exemplifies a collaborative effort between the Special Monitoring Unit on Law & Order and City Traffic Police. The successful training of over 150 women and the commitment to provide 1,000 pink scooters at a subsidized rate underscores the momentum behind this initiative. With the active participation of international figures, including ambassadors and human rights activists, the WoW campaign gains global recognition, emphasizing the universal importance of women’s empowerment.
